Abstract
An arteriosclerosis evaluating apparatus for evaluating an arteriosclerosis of a living subject based on a form of a pulse wave detected from the subject, the apparatus including an inflatable cuff which is adapted to be worn on a body portion of the subject, a cuff-pressure changing device which changes a pressure in the cuff, a cuff-pulse-wave detecting device which detects a cuff pulse wave as a pressure oscillation that is transmitted from the subject to the cuff, and an output device which outputs the cuff pulse wave detected by the cuff-pulse-wave detecting device in a state in which the pressure of the cuff is made higher than a systolic blood pressure of the body portion of the subject by the cuff-pressure changing device.

2. An arteriosclerosis evaluating apparatus, comprising:
-
an inflatable cuff which is adapted to be worn on a body portion of a living subject;
a cuff-pressure changing device which changes a pressure in the cuff;
a cuff-pulse-wave detecting device which detects a cuff pulse wave as a pressure oscillation that is transmitted from the subject to the cuff, and a waveform-pattern determining means for determining a waveform pattern corresponding to a form of a high-frequency component of the cuff pulse wave detected by the cuff-pulse-wave detecting device in a state in which the pressure of the cuff is made higher than a systolic blood pressure of said body portion of the subject by the cuff-pressure changing device, according to a predetermined relationship between form of high-frequency component of pulse wave, and waveform pattern corresponding to degree of arteriosclerosis. - View Dependent Claims (3, 4, 5, 6)
